Data Science Detective Uncovering Insights from Data

By Evytor Dailyโ€ขAugust 6, 2025โ€ขData Science

Unearthing Insights: The Data Science Detective's Toolkit

Ever feel like you're drowning in data? ๐ŸŒŠ Don't worry, you're not alone! Data science is all about transforming raw info into actionable insights. Think of it like being a detective ๐Ÿ•ต๏ธโ€โ™€๏ธ, sifting through clues to solve a mystery. But instead of crime scenes, we're dealing with datasets. Let's dive in and learn how to uncover hidden treasures within data!

The Core Skills of a Data Science Detective

What does it take to become a data science detective? It's more than just knowing fancy algorithms. Here's a breakdown of essential skills:

  • Programming Proficiency: Python and R are your trusty sidekicks. These languages provide the tools to manipulate, analyze, and visualize data. Think of them as your magnifying glass and fingerprint kit. Knowing how to write efficient and readable code is crucial.
  • Statistical Savvy: Understanding statistical concepts like hypothesis testing, regression, and distributions is vital. These are the foundations for drawing meaningful conclusions from your data. You'll need to know when a correlation implies causation and when it doesn't!
  • Data Wrangling Expertise: Data rarely comes clean and organized. You'll spend a significant amount of time cleaning, transforming, and preparing data for analysis. This includes handling missing values, dealing with outliers, and converting data into the right format. Think of it as preparing the crime scene for investigation!
  • Data Visualization Mastery: Being able to communicate your findings effectively is key. Tools like Matplotlib, Seaborn, and Tableau allow you to create compelling visuals that tell a story. A well-crafted chart can reveal insights that might otherwise be missed. It's like presenting your evidence in a clear and convincing way.
  • Domain Knowledge: Understanding the context of your data is crucial. If you're analyzing customer data, for example, you need to understand marketing and customer behavior. Domain knowledge helps you ask the right questions and interpret the results accurately.

The Data Science Process: A Step-by-Step Investigation

Every good detective follows a process. Here's how data science investigations typically unfold:

  1. Define the Problem: What question are you trying to answer? ๐Ÿค” Clearly defining the problem is the first step in any data science project. For example, "How can we improve customer retention?"
  2. Gather the Data: Collect relevant data from various sources. This could include databases, APIs, web scraping, and more. Ensure your data is reliable and representative of the population you're studying.
  3. Clean and Prepare the Data: This involves handling missing values, removing duplicates, and transforming data into a suitable format. This is often the most time-consuming step, but it's essential for accurate analysis.
  4. Explore and Analyze the Data: Use statistical techniques and data visualization to identify patterns, trends, and relationships. This is where you start to uncover the hidden insights.
  5. Build a Model: Develop a predictive model to forecast future outcomes or classify data points. This could involve using machine learning algorithms like regression, classification, or clustering.
  6. Evaluate the Model: Assess the performance of your model using appropriate metrics. Ensure your model is accurate and reliable before deploying it.
  7. Communicate the Results: Present your findings to stakeholders in a clear and concise manner. Use visualizations and storytelling to effectively communicate your insights.

Popular Data Science Tools and Techniques

Data science is a rapidly evolving field with a plethora of tools and techniques. Here are a few key areas to focus on:

Machine Learning Algorithms

  • Regression: Predicting continuous values like sales or temperature.
  • Classification: Categorizing data into distinct groups, such as spam detection.
  • Clustering: Grouping similar data points together, like customer segmentation.
  • Deep Learning: Using neural networks to solve complex problems like image recognition and natural language processing. This is a powerful but computationally intensive technique.

Data Visualization Libraries

  • Matplotlib: A foundational library for creating static, interactive, and animated visualizations in Python.
  • Seaborn: Built on top of Matplotlib, Seaborn provides a high-level interface for creating informative and aesthetically pleasing statistical graphics.
  • Tableau: A popular data visualization tool that allows you to create interactive dashboards and reports.
  • Plotly: A library for creating interactive, web-based visualizations. Great for creating dashboards and sharing your findings online.

Big Data Technologies

  • Hadoop: A framework for storing and processing large datasets across a cluster of computers.
  • Spark: A fast and general-purpose cluster computing system that can be used for data processing, machine learning, and real-time analytics.
  • Cloud Computing (AWS, Azure, GCP): Cloud platforms provide scalable infrastructure and services for storing, processing, and analyzing large datasets.

Ethical Considerations in Data Science

With great data comes great responsibility. It's crucial to consider the ethical implications of your work. Data scientists should be aware of potential biases in their data and models, says Dr. Emily Carter, a leading AI ethicist. Some key ethical considerations include:

  • Bias Detection and Mitigation: Ensuring your data and models are free from bias to avoid discriminatory outcomes. ๐Ÿ’ก
  • Privacy Protection: Protecting sensitive data and complying with privacy regulations like GDPR.
  • Transparency and Explainability: Making your models understandable and explainable to avoid black-box decision-making. This is especially important in high-stakes applications like loan approvals and criminal justice.
  • Responsible Use of AI: Using AI for good and avoiding applications that could harm individuals or society. Check out Ethical AI Programming Guidelines for more info!

Real-World Examples: Data Science in Action

Data science is transforming industries across the board. Here are a few examples:

  • Healthcare: Predicting disease outbreaks, personalizing treatment plans, and improving patient outcomes.
  • Finance: Detecting fraud, managing risk, and optimizing investment strategies.
  • Marketing: Personalizing marketing campaigns, predicting customer churn, and improving customer satisfaction.
  • Transportation: Optimizing traffic flow, predicting transportation demand, and developing self-driving cars.
  • Retail: Optimizing pricing, managing inventory, and personalizing shopping experiences.

As you can see, the possibilities are endless! From healthcare to finance, data science is helping organizations make better decisions and solve complex problems. Explore Machine Learning Mastery to master AI and related applications.

The Future of Data Science

Data science is poised for continued growth and innovation. Here are a few trends to watch:

  • AI-Powered Data Science: AI is being used to automate tasks like data cleaning, feature engineering, and model selection. This will make data science more accessible to a wider audience.
  • Explainable AI (XAI): There's a growing demand for models that are not only accurate but also explainable. XAI techniques help us understand how AI models make decisions.
  • Edge Computing: Data is being processed closer to the source, reducing latency and improving real-time decision-making.
  • Quantum Computing: Quantum computers have the potential to solve complex data science problems that are currently intractable.

The future is bright for data scientists! By staying up-to-date with the latest trends and technologies, you can position yourself for success in this exciting and rapidly evolving field. Also, remember, Continuous Learning Champion is an important attribute in this field.

Debugging Your Data Science Journey

Let's face it, like any other detective, you're bound to stumble. Getting familiar with strategies for eliminating errors becomes critical. Let's have a look.

  • Isolate the Issue: Narrow down where the problem originates. Print statements and visualizations can be surprisingly helpful.
  • Read the Error Messages: Error messages are there to guide you, even if they appear cryptic. Decipher them, it gives valuable clues to resolve the issue.
  • Use Debugging Tools: Python has debugging tools like `pdb` and IDE debuggers to set breakpoints and inspect variables.
  • Simplify the Code: Reduce the code to isolate the bug. Small, reproducible examples make debugging easier.
  • Seek Help: Utilize online forums, documentation, and communities to ask questions and share insights.

So, are you ready to put on your detective hat and start uncovering insights from data? ๐Ÿš€ The world needs your skills! With the right tools and techniques, you can transform raw data into valuable knowledge and make a real impact.

A skilled data science detective using advanced tools, such as machine learning models and interactive visualizations, to uncover hidden patterns and insights from a complex dataset represented as a network graph with glowing connections, in a modern, high-tech office environment, emphasizing the power of data-driven discovery.